Just found something new. Goto Settings / Wireless & networks / Mobile Networks. There are a bunch of options here now. What is selected for Network Mode on yours? Mine was on LTE/CDMA/EvDo. Upon first reboot 3G worked, 2nd reboot it was gone. I found under this section that CDMA subscription had changed from NV to RUIM/SIM. This is why it says no sim card, its looking for one. Change this to NV and toggle Data enabled off and then on and 3G returns. Now we know what's changing but questions is, what's changing it and why.
